Texans' C.J. Stroud: Progressing entering Week 11

Stroud remains in the concussion protocol but was in the building Monday as Houston prepares for Week 11 against Tennessee, Jonathan M. Alexander of the Houston Chronicle reports.
Stroud, who sat out last week's win over the Jaguars, suffered a concussion in the Texans' loss to the Broncos in Week 9. This week, the club will hold practices Wednesday, Thursday and Saturday with a walk-through Friday, per Alexander. Stroud will need to practice at least twice without exhibiting any concussion symptoms to have a chance to be cleared for Sunday's game.
